SIGFPE
(void) signal(SIGFPE, fpecatch);
case SIGFPE:
if (signal(SIGFPE, sigAbort) == SIG_IGN)
(void) signal(SIGFPE, SIG_IGN);
(void) signal(SIGFPE, intrEXIT);
(void) signal(SIGFPE, onintr);
(void) signal(SIGFPE, onintr);
/*CONSTANTCONDITION*/ SIGNAL(SIGFPE, bad_signal);
(void) signal(SIGFPE, reportme);
if (sigaction(SIGFPE, &sigact, (struct sigaction *)NULL) < 0) {
if (sig == SIGILL || sig == SIGFPE || sig == SIGSEGV || sig == SIGBUS)
if (sig == SIGILL || sig == SIGFPE || sig == SIGSEGV || sig == SIGBUS)
#define LVL6 SIGFPE
(sig != SIGFPE || sip->si_code == 0)) {
(void) mdb_signal_sethandler(SIGFPE, flt_handler, NULL);
case SIGFPE:
(void) mdb_tgt_add_signal(t, SIGFPE, tflag, no_se_f, NULL);
case SIGFPE:
(void) sigset(SIGFPE, abort_signal);
case SIGFPE:
case SIGFPE:
static int badsigs[] = {SIGSEGV, SIGBUS, SIGFPE, SIGILL};
{ '6', SIGFPE },
case SIGFPE:
case SIGFPE:
case SIGFPE:
case SIGFPE:
case SIGFPE:
case SIGFPE:
signal(SIGFPE, oncore);
return (sigaction(SIGFPE, &newsigact, &oldsigact));
case SIGFPE:
{ "FPE", SIGFPE },
if (sig == SIGFPE && ucp->uc_mcontext.fpregs.fpu_qcnt) {
sigaction(SIGFPE, &act, NULL);
kill(getpid(), SIGFPE);
sigaction(SIGFPE, &act, NULL);
kill(getpid(), SIGFPE);
sigaction(SIGFPE, &act, &tmpact);
!sigismember(&blocked, SIGFPE)) {
case SIGFPE:
case SIGFPE:
case SIGFPE:
if (sig == SIGFPE && sip != NULL && SI_FROMKERNEL(sip) &&
case SIGFPE:
if (sig == SIGFPE) {
if (sig == SIGFPE) {
case SIGFPE:
case SIGFPE:
|sigmask(SIGEMT)|sigmask(SIGFPE)|sigmask(SIGBUS)|sigmask(SIGSEGV)
siginfo.si_signo = SIGFPE;
siginfo.si_signo = SIGFPE;
siginfo.si_signo = SIGFPE;
siginfo.si_signo = SIGFPE;
siginfo.si_signo = SIGFPE;
siginfo.si_signo = SIGFPE;
siginfo.si_signo = SIGFPE;
siginfo.si_signo = SIGFPE;
psignal(initpp, SIGFPE); /* init 6 */
siginfo->si_signo = SIGFPE;
siginfo->si_signo = SIGFPE;